Transaction 90372aac53603000cc9cbf5104196973f0f49480dae689dd7ae1bf83e0c29b52
1 Input
1 Output
-
90372aac53603000cc9cbf5104196973f0f49480dae689dd7ae1bf83e0c29b52:0
- value
- 612828
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2d5566b9490087a35cfb90b1a72bfffe1e914d8 OP_EQUAL
- address
- 3LuoPnNFwJpRuzS4uPKCCi2hgMEx5zedFr